Definition of Hydragogue

  • (a.) Causing a discharge of water; expelling serum effused into any part of the body, as in dropsy.
  • (n.) A hydragogue medicine, usually a cathartic or diuretic.

Synonyms of Hydragogue


No Synonyms Found.

Antonyms of Hydragogue


No Antonyms Found.

Homophones of Hydragogue


No Homophones Found.